Bank accounts per 1,000 adults in Benin
Benin: Bank accounts per 1,000 adults was 322.97 in 2020. ◆ Volatile
Bank accounts per 1,000 adults in Benin, 2004–2020
Source: Financial Access Survey (FAS), International Monetary Fund (IMF).
Analysis
In 2020, bank accounts per 1,000 adults in Benin stood at 322.97. That is the highest value across all 17 years on record.
That represents a change of up 11.6% on the previous year and up 191.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, bank accounts per 1,000 adults in Benin peaked at 322.97 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 46.71, in 2004.
That places Benin 68th out of 103 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Bank accounts per 1,000 adults in Benin,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2004 | 46.71 | — |
| 2005 | 60.25 | +29.0% |
| 2006 | 59.99 | -0.4% |
| 2007 | 52.51 | -12.5% |
| 2008 | 77.37 | +47.3% |
| 2009 | 95.19 | +23.0% |
| 2010 | 110.92 | +16.5% |
| 2011 | 124.02 | +11.8% |
| 2012 | 134.04 | +8.1% |
| 2013 | 148.54 | +10.8% |
| 2014 | 162.25 | +9.2% |
| 2015 | 168.26 | +3.7% |
| 2016 | 182.62 | +8.5% |
| 2017 | 205.05 | +12.3% |
| 2018 | 237.05 | +15.6% |
| 2019 | 289.32 | +22.0% |
| 2020 | 322.97 | +11.6% |

About this data
For each country calculated as: 1,000*reported number of depositors/adult population in the reporting country.
